BHLBCH2 ; IHS/TUCSON/DCP - HL7 ORU Message Processor (continued) ;
Source file <BHLBCH2.m>
| Package | Total | Call Graph | 
|---|---|---|
| VA Fileman | 3 | ^DIC FILE^DICN (,FILE)^DIE | 
| IHS RPMS CHR System | 1 | DELETE^BCHUDEL | 
| Name | Comments | DBIA/ICR reference | 
|---|---|---|
| A | ; ENTRY POINT from BHLBCH1 | |
| E | ; ENTRY POINT from BHLBCH1 - edit - delete original and do add | |
| FILEPOV | ;file povs | |
| FMKILL | ; ENTRY POINT from BHLBCH1 | |
| NOIEN | ;stuff demo stuff - no IEN found | |
| FILETEST | ;file all tests | |
| FILEDMO | ; | |
| FILEREC | ;create and file chr record | 
| FileNo | Call Tags | 
|---|---|
| ^AUPNPAT - [#9000001] | Classic Fileman Calls | 
| ^BCHR - [#90002] | Classic Fileman Calls | 
| ^BCHRPROB - [#90002.01] | Classic Fileman Calls | 
| Name | Line Occurrences (* Changed, ! Killed) | 
|---|---|
| ^AUTTLOC("C" | FILEDMO+4 | 
| ^BCHTMT - [#90002.58] | FILETEST+4 | 
| ^BCHTMT("B" | FILETEST+3 | 
| ^BCHTPROB("C" | FILEPOV+6 | 
| ^BCHTSERV("D" | FILEPOV+12 | 
| ^DPT - [#2] | FILEDMO+8 | 
| Name | Line Occurrences | 
|---|---|
| A | E+3 | 
| FILEDMO | A+3 | 
| FILEPOV | A+4 | 
| FILEREC | A+2 | 
| FILETEST | A+5 | 
| FMKILL | FILEPOV+2, FILEPOV+10, FILEPOV+16, FILEDMO+8, NOIEN+1, FILETEST+6 | 
| NOIEN | FILEDMO+6, FILEDMO+11 | 
| >> | Not killed explicitly | 
| * | Changed | 
| ! | Killed | 
| ~ | Newed | 
| Name | Field # of Occurrence | 
|---|---|
| APCDOVRR | FILEPOV+4*, FILEPOV+17! | 
| >> BCHR | E+2* | 
| BCHSTOP | E+2*! | 
| >> BHLBCH("DEMO" | FILEDMO+3, FILEDMO+4, FILEDMO+5, FILEDMO+8, FILEDMO+9, NOIEN+2, NOIEN+3 | 
| >> BHLBCH("MSR" | FILETEST+1, FILETEST+2 | 
| >> BHLBCH("POV" | FILEPOV+3, FILEPOV+5, FILEPOV+6, FILEPOV+12, FILEPOV+13 | 
| BHLDUZ2 | FILEDMO+7*, FILEDMO+8! | 
| >> BHLFDA(90002 | FILEREC+1* | 
| >> BHLFIELD | FILETEST+4*, FILETEST+6 | 
| >> BHLID | FILEREC+1 | 
| >> BHLMTYP | FILETEST+2*, FILETEST+3, FILETEST+7 | 
| >> BHLN | FILEPOV+5*, FILEPOV+6, FILEPOV+12, FILEPOV+13, FILETEST+2* | 
| >> BHLPOV | FILEPOV+9*, FILEPOV+11, FILEPOV+18 | 
| >> BHLQUIT | A+2, FILEPOV+6*, FILEPOV+8*, FILEPOV+15*, FILEDMO+9*, NOIEN+5*, FILETEST+2, FILETEST+3*, FILETEST+7* | 
| >> BHLR | E+2, FILEREC+1, FILEDMO+8, FILEDMO+9, NOIEN+2, FILETEST+6 | 
| >> BHLSRV | FILEPOV+12*, FILEPOV+13 | 
| >> BHLTIEN | FILETEST+3*, FILETEST+4 | 
| BHLTPOV | FILEPOV+1! | 
| BHLTPOV( | FILEPOV+18* | 
| >> BHLVALUE | FILETEST+2*, FILETEST+6 | 
| >> C | FILEDMO+5*, FILEDMO+6, FILEDMO+7 | 
| D0 | FMKILL+2! | 
| DA | FMKILL+2!, FILEPOV+11*, FILEDMO+8*, FILEDMO+9*, NOIEN+2*, FILETEST+6* | 
| DD | FMKILL+2! | 
| DI | FMKILL+2! | 
| DIADD | FMKILL+2!, FILEPOV+7* | 
| DIC | FMKILL+2!, FILEPOV+7*, FILEDMO+7* | 
| DIC("DR" | FILEPOV+7* | 
| DIC(0 | FILEPOV+7*, FILEDMO+7* | 
| DIE | FMKILL+2!, FILEPOV+11*, FILEDMO+8*, FILEDMO+9*, NOIEN+2*, FILETEST+6* | 
| DIG | FMKILL+2! | 
| DIH | FMKILL+2! | 
| DIU | FMKILL+2! | 
| DIV | FMKILL+2! | 
| DIW | FMKILL+2! | 
| DIX | FMKILL+2! | 
| DIY | FMKILL+2! | 
| DK | FMKILL+2! | 
| DL | FMKILL+2! | 
| DLAYGO | FMKILL+2!, FILEPOV+7* | 
| DO | FMKILL+2! | 
| >> DOB | FILEDMO+5*, FILEDMO+8 | 
| DQ | FMKILL+2! | 
| DR | FMKILL+2!, FILEPOV+13*, FILEDMO+8*, FILEDMO+9*, NOIEN+2*, NOIEN+3*, FILETEST+6* | 
| DUZ(2 | FILEDMO+7*, FILEDMO+8* | 
| >> F | FILEDMO+4*, FILEDMO+6, FILEDMO+7 | 
| >> HLERR | FILEPOV+6*, FILEPOV+8*, FILEPOV+15*, FILEPOV+18, FILEDMO+9*, NOIEN+5*, FILETEST+3*, FILETEST+7* | 
| >> IEN | FILEDMO+2*, FILEDMO+8* | 
| >> SEX | FILEDMO+5*, FILEDMO+8 | 
| U | FILEPOV+6, FILEPOV+12, FILEPOV+13, FILEDMO+4, FILEDMO+5, FILEDMO+8, FILEDMO+9, NOIEN+2, NOIEN+3, FILETEST+2 , FILETEST+4 | 
| >> X | FILEPOV+6*, FILEDMO+7* | 
| >> Y | FILEPOV+8, FILEPOV+9, FILEPOV+15, FILEDMO+8, FILEDMO+9, NOIEN+5, FILETEST+7 |